...there are install tools...? :-)

Is anyone actually _working_ on install tools, or is it still up for
grabs?  'Cause my experience with NetBSD has thus far been to just
grab the snaps/binaries/tarballs/whatever and haul them over and do
a manual install [I run sparc and i386].

In fact, last time, about the only thing I did via the install script
was to label the disk (on an ix86 -- I haven't had to relabel my disks
on my sparc (knock on packed cellulose)).

and Yes, this is an offer to work on some install tools.  Seeing as we
can't realistically do an X interface, do we have the space for a curses-
based installation toolset on the install floppy?  Static or dynamic
probably doesn't matter unless we're doing more than one program,
here.
